Broccoli, Cauliflower and Peas - 1/2 head of each broccoli and cauliflower...and a cup or 2 of frozen peas...that's it! This is a great one to take to a picnic. The peas keep it nice and cold! I also make this with raisins and sunflower seeds instead of peas.

Later this week I hope to have Cucumber Salad (thinly sliced cucumbers and onion...yum). Earlier this week I made coleslaw (never really thought of this as a salad before but all that cabbage has to be good for you!).

The dressing for both the Broccoli and Cucumber is the same...
3/4 cup mayo
1 Tbsp honey
1 1/2 Tbsp vinegar
1/4 tsp salt
